Visit Dollywood

Although dogs are not permitted inside the main Dollywood park, they will be quiet at home in Doggywood, a daytime boarding in Dollywood. When you leave your pet at Doggywood, they will have access to spacious Kennel Runs where they can stretch their legs and relax.

At Doggywood, dogs also have the opportunity to socialize and interact with other friendly dogs in designated play areas. These areas are typically equipped with toys, obstacles, and structures that encourage active play and exploration. Dogs can enjoy sniffing around, playing fetch, or simply romping around with their newfound furry friends.

It would be a smart idea to make the bookings in advance. That way, you can ensure that your pet will have a reserved spot during your visit to Dollywood. While water is provided for the dogs, do not forget to bring along their preferred food to keep them content during their stay.

Doggywood welcomes dogs of various breeds and sizes as long as they meet the required guidelines. It is recommended to check Dollywood’s official website for specific details on breed restrictions and any additional requirements for bringing your dog to Doggywood.

Head To Parrot Mountain And Gardens

The administration of Parrot Mountain and Gardens has a pet-friendly policy that allows dogs on leashes in most areas of the park. This means you can bring your furry friend along for an exciting adventure in the beautiful surroundings of Parrot Mountain.

Walking your dog through the gardens will be a delightful experience for both of you. Along the way, you can marvel at the vibrant displays of tropical birds, breathe in the fresh air, and take in the lush greenery while sharing the adventure with your furry companion.

There is also a picnic area at Parrot Mountain And Gardens, featuring tables and benches. This is a great place for you and your pets to enjoy the meal. If you prefer a more casual picnic experience, feel free to bring a blanket or additional seating.

Explore Cades Cove

Cades Cove is steeped in a rich history. Originally inhabited by the Cherokee people, Cades Cove witnessed the arrival of European settlers in the early 19th century. These hardworking pioneers carved out a living from the land, establishing homesteads and cultivating the fertile soil. Today, the preserved cabins, churches, and other structures serve as poignant reminders of their resilience and determination.

The abundance of cultural landmarks and distinctive animal life make it a popular tourist destination among both international and domestic visitors. Though dogs may not be allowed on the majority of the park’s trails, there is a specific dog-friendly trail nestled in Cades Cove. Here, pet owners can go on a captivating adventure through the park’s stunning scenery while their canine companions delight in the opportunity to frolic and enjoy the refreshing waters along the scenic 11-mile loop.

When exploring Cades Cove, you must follow the park’s rules and guidelines regarding pet etiquette. This typically includes keeping your dog on a leash at all times, cleaning up after them, and being considerate of other visitors.

Drop By Mad Dog’s Creamery

Mad Dog’s Creamery goes the extra mile to create a pet-friendly setting. The place particularly stands out for delicious dog treats. They offer several ice creams comprising dog-friendly ingredients. Think flavors like peanut butter, banana, yogurt, or pumpkin – all the things that dogs drool over. These frozen delights are the perfect way to let your pup indulge alongside you and cool down on a hot day.

Guess what? Mad Dog’s Creamery also shows some extra love to pet dogs by providing complimentary treats. These treats are a means to express their gratitude to you for bringing your dog along.

Keep in mind that the specific treats they offer may change from time to time, so each visit could bring a new surprise. They might introduce seasonal flavors or limited-time treats, ensuring that both you and your pup always have something new to look forward to.
